AMFPHP gameway.php 502错误

时间:2012-09-14 12:58:33

标签: php flex nginx fastcgi amfphp

我正在开发一个使用Flex和AMFPHP构建的应用程序。一切正常,但是,在某些情况下,例如如果我在5秒间隔内调用相同的函数,或者我在短时间内调用2个不同的函数,我会说错误

RPC Fault faultString="error" faultCode="Channel.Call.Failed" faultDetail="NetConnection.Call.Failed: HTTP: Status 502

在nginx error.log中,我收到了

recv() failed (104: Connection reset by peer) while reading response header from upstream, .... 
request: "POST /amfphp/gateway.php HTTP/1.1", upstream: "fastcgi://127.0.0.1:9000", host: 

使用nginx,php5-fpm。

我该如何解决这个问题? 提前谢谢。

1 个答案:

答案 0 :(得分:0)

看起来PHP代码执行中出现了一些错误(非异常)。要查看真实的服务器答案(通常 - 这是带有错误描述的HTML文本),您可以使用任何流量调试器(我使用FireBug,或Opera Dragonfly,或Service Capture,或Charles)